Compressed air serves a crucial role in countless industrial processes, powering tools, driving actuators, and enabling essential functions. However, the quality of compressed air directly impacts the performance and longevity of equipment.
Impurities present in compressed air can cause damage to delicate components, leading to reduced efficiency, increased downtime, and costly repairs. Filtration systems are critical for removing these contaminants, ensuring the delivery of clean air that maximizes equipment performance and lifespan.
Implementing a comprehensive compressed air filtration system involves multiple stages, each designed to eliminate specific types of particles. These stages may include:
* **Initial Filtration:** Coarse filters catch large debris such as dust and rust.
* **Coalescing Filters:** These filters separate oil and water droplets from the compressed air stream.
* **Fine Filtration:** Ultrafine filters remove microscopic particles that can cause damage to sensitive equipment.
By investing in a robust compressed air filtration system, businesses can safeguard their equipment investments, avoid downtime and maintenance costs, and optimize overall operational efficiency. Clean compressed air constitutes a fundamental component of a successful and long-lasting industrial operation.
